Continuing Education as a Core Component of Nursing Professional Development
Jean Shinners, Jennifer Graebe
Abstract
Nursing professional development and continuing nursing education are often used interchangeably. However, there is a difference, and as educators we need to be able to speak to these differences. This article depicts the unique aspects of both and their valuable contributions to the profession of nursing. [J Contin Educ Nurs. 2020;51(1):6-8].
